Led Zeppelin announced an official documentary about the band to celebrate their 50th anniversary is nearly completed. The currently untitled documentary is the first official Zeppelin documentary the band has participated in and features exclusive interviews from band members Robert Plant, Jimmy Page, John Paul Jones, and the late John Bonham.
Directed by Bernard McMahon, the documentary traces the journey of the four members through the music scene of the 60’s and their first rehearsal that changed the future of rock a culminates in ’70 when they became the number-one band in the world.
Jones commented, “The time was right for us to tell our own story for the first time in our own words, and I think that this film will really bring that story to life.”
A release date has not been announced at this time.
